What is OGG, and Why Should You Convert YouTube Videos to OGG?

Before diving into the “how” of YouTube to OGG conversion, let’s take a moment to understand what OGG is and why it is a preferred audio format for many users.

OGG (or Ogg Vorbis) is a free, open-source audio compression format that provides high-quality audio at lower bitrates. Unlike MP3 or AAC, which are proprietary formats, OGG is an open standard and doesn’t require licensing fees. This makes it an excellent choice for those who prioritize sound quality and file size, especially when streaming or downloading media.

Here are a few reasons why you might want to convert YouTube videos to OGG:

  • High-Quality Sound: OGG provides excellent sound quality at lower file sizes compared to MP3.
  • Open-Source and Free: OGG is a royalty-free format, unlike MP3, which is subject to licensing fees.
  • Smaller File Sizes: OGG files are generally smaller, making them easier to store and transfer.
  • Compatibility: OGG files are supported by most modern audio players, including VLC, Winamp, and many others.

2. Using Desktop Software

If you prefer more control over the conversion process or need to convert videos in bulk, desktop software might be a better option for you. Programs like Audacity, 4K Video Downloader, and Any Video Converter allow you to convert YouTube to OGG files on your computer.

Steps to Convert Using Audacity:
  1. Download Audacity: Install Audacity, a free and open-source audio editor.
  2. Install FFmpeg: To import video files into Audacity, you’ll need to install FFmpeg, which is a library that allows Audacity to read YouTube videos.
  3. Download the YouTube Video: Use a YouTube downloader like 4K Video Downloader to save the YouTube video to your computer.
  4. Import the Video into Audacity: Open Audacity, select “File” > “Import” > “Audio” and choose the downloaded video file.
  5. Convert to OGG: After importing the video, go to “File” > “Export” and choose the OGG format. Adjust settings like bitrate if necessary and save the file.
Pros:
  • Full control over the conversion process.
  • No internet is required after download.
  • Supports high-quality audio export.
Cons:
  • Requires software installation.
  • Slightly more complex than online converters.

Benefits of Converting YouTube Videos to OGG

While MP3 has been the dominant format for audio for years, OGG has gained popularity due to its superior quality and small file size. Here are some benefits of converting YouTube to OGG:

  1. Better Compression: OGG achieves better compression than MP3, resulting in smaller file sizes without sacrificing audio quality.
  2. High-Quality Sound: The OGG format provides better sound quality at lower bitrates, making it ideal for music lovers.
  3. Open-Source Nature: OGG is an open-source format, meaning it is free to use, and there are no licensing fees.
  4. Great for Streaming: Because of its small file size and excellent quality, OGG is a great choice for streaming audio over the internet.
  5. Supports Multi-Channel Audio: OGG supports multi-channel audio, which is especially useful for game soundtracks or high-fidelity recordings.

Is Converting YouTube to OGG Legal?

While it’s technically possible to convert YouTube to OGG format, the legality of this practice can vary depending on the country you’re in. In general, downloading and converting YouTube videos without permission may violate YouTube’s Terms of Service. YouTube’s Terms of Service explicitly prohibit downloading videos unless a “download” button or link is provided on the platform itself.

For personal use, many people download YouTube videos for offline viewing or listening, but it’s important to be aware of the legal risks associated with downloading content without permission. Always check the copyright laws in your country before converting or downloading content from YouTube.

Common Issues When Converting YouTube to OGG

Though the process of converting YouTube to OGG is relatively straightforward, you may encounter some issues along the way. Here are a few common problems and their solutions:

  1. Poor Audio Quality: If your OGG files sound muffled or distorted, make sure you’re using a high-quality converter or software. Ensure that the bitrate and sample rate settings are optimized for your needs.
  2. Conversion Failure: Sometimes, the conversion may fail due to file size limitations, slow internet connections, or other technical issues. Try using a different converter or software.
  3. Audio Sync Issues: If you’re converting a video to OGG and the audio is out of sync with the video, this is typically due to problems during the download or conversion process. Make sure the video file is fully downloaded before converting.
